Rule 8. Rule Deputy Superintendent of Police (Wireless) Recruitment Rules, 1999 In exercise of the powers conferred by clause (b) of Sec. 5 of the Bombay Police Act, 1951 (Bom. XXII of 1951) and in supersession of all the rules made in this behalf the Government of Gujarat hereby makes the following rules to provide for regulating recruitment to the posts of Deputy Superintendent of Police (Wireless) in Gujarat Police Service, Class-I in the Police Department. 1. Rule :- These rules may be called the Deputy Superintendent of Police (Wireless) Recruitment Rules, 1999. 2. Rule :- Appointment to the post of Deputy Superintendent of Police (Wireless), in the Gujarat Police Service, Class-I shall be made either (a) by promotion of a person of proven merit and efficiency from amongst the persons who have worked for not less than eight years in the cadre of Police Inspector (Wireless) in the Police Department: Provided that where the appointing authority is satisfied that a person having an experience specified above is not available for promotion and that it is necessary in the public interest to fill up a post by promotion even if a person having experience for a lesser period, it may, for reasons to be recorded in writing promote such person who has experience for a period not less than two thirds of the period specified above; or (b) by direct selection. 3. Rule :- To be eligible for appointment by direct selection to the post mentioned in Rule 2, a candidate shall (a) not be less than 22 years of age and not be more than 35 years of age: Provided that the upper age limit may be relaxed in favour of a candidate possessing exceptionally good qualification or experience or both: Provided further that the upper age limit may also be relaxed in favour of a candidate who is already in the service of the Government of Gujarat in accordance with the provisions of the Gujarat Civil Services classification and Recruitment (General) Rules, 1967. (b) possess: a degree in Electronics Engineering or Electronics and Communication Engineering of a recognised university or an equivalent qualification: Provided that the above educational qualification may be waived in respect of a candidate who has served in the Armed Forces for a minimum period of three years in signals/Telecommunication branch as a Commissioned Class-I Officer. (c) possess adequate knowledge of Gujarati or Hindi or both. 4. Rule :- The appointment by direct selection and promotion shall be made in the ratio of 1:3 respectively. 5. Rule :- A candidate appointed by direct selection will be kept on probation for a period of two years. 6. Rule :- A selected candidate shall be required to pass the departmental examination if any, and examination in Gujarati or Hindi or both in accordance with the rules prescribed in that behalf by the Government. 7. Rule :- A candidate appointed by direct selection shall have to undergo such training as may be prescribed by the government and shall have to pass such examination within the prescribed chances during the period of probation. 8. Rule :- A candidate, appointed by direct selection, shall be required to furnish security and surety bonds in such form for such amount and for such period as may be prescribed by the Government.
